    Donaghy's now saying that some playoff series were fixed. A 2002 series finale was pushed to 7 games by the officials because of the NBA. I wouldn't usually care and I can see why some would say he's just trying to get himself out of trouble but ESPN reported that the only series pushed to 7 that year was Lakers-Sacramento. I don't know how well people remember this but in game 6 of that series the officials without a doubt STOLE the game from Sacramento. They gave L.A. 27 free throws in the fourth quarter alone, it was the most disgraceful thing I've ever seen in basketball.
